Hey Tomas — quick handover before I head off. Quiet night mostly, but two visitors for Drellworth Systems are still expected around 23:00; their host, Priya from the design team, asked us to send them straight up to level 3. Log them in the blue book as usual and give them temp lanyards from the drawer. The lift lobby door will be locked by then, so use the override code below.

staff pass of bajop-yahag = bdg-GYYRX-36951

14:22 — Pratcher noticed the Lintwarden baseline file for the Ostmere repo had been regenerated by an unrelated formatting PR, silently suppressing 212 new findings. Rolled back the baseline, re-ran analysis, and confirmed three genuine regressions had slipped through. Gate restored by 15:05. For the sync: we will lock baseline regeneration behind an explicit approval. The offending run's trace identifier is recorded below.

session token of yaguf-kafog = htk21_a1ec3c47c7be1708a98a7

## Step 4: Swap over to Pingfold

Alright, support folks — Pingfold now handles alert dedup instead of the old Klaxonette daemon. Same alerts, way less noise. Once you've drained the Klaxonette queue, restart the ingest worker and watch for duplicates in the test channel. Before restarting, paste in the config below exactly as shown.

deployment values, fahop-fahip:
[aldion]
port = 5432
team = novdor
host = aldion.nelvrodyn.corp
region = south-1
access_code = ac_d2865a
timeout_ms = 1500